Veritabanı yönetim sistemleri, modern iş dünyasında veri saklama, analiz etme ve yönetme süreçlerinin temel taşlarından biridir. Microsoft SQL Server (MSSQL), Microsoft tarafından geliştirilen ve özellikle büyük işletmeler, kurumlar ve projelerde kullanılan güçlü bir veritabanı yönetim sistemi (RDBMS) çözümüdür.
Bu yazımızda, MSSQL’in temel özelliklerini, avantajlarını, hangi alanlarda kullanıldığını ve diğer veritabanı sistemleriyle karşılaştırmalarını detaylı bir şekilde inceleyeceğiz.
🔍 Microsoft SQL Server (MSSQL) Nedir?
Microsoft SQL Server, Microsoft tarafından geliştirilen bir **relasyonel veritabanı yönetim sistemi (RDBMS)**dir. T-SQL (Transact-SQL) ve ANSI SQL dillerini kullanarak veri depolama, yönetme, işleme ve analiz etme gibi işlemleri gerçekleştirir.
MSSQL, özellikle kurumsal uygulamalar, web hizmetleri, e-ticaret platformları ve veri analizi projelerinde sıklıkla tercih edilir.
✅ MSSQL’in Öne Çıkan Özellikleri
🛠️ 1. Yüksek Performans ve Güvenilirlik
MSSQL, özellikle büyük veritabanlarında yüksek performans ve güvenilirlik sunar. İş sürekliliği ve veri bütünlüğü sağlamak için kapsamlı özellikler barındırır.
- Yedekleme ve kurtarma çözümleri
- Veri replikasyonu ve mirroring
- Yüksek kullanılabilirlik (Always On)
🔒 2. Gelişmiş Güvenlik Özellikleri
MSSQL, kurumsal projelerde sıklıkla tercih edilmesinin önemli nedenlerinden biri gelişmiş güvenlik özellikleridir.
- Veri şifreleme (Transparent Data Encryption)
- Dinamik veri maskeleme (Dynamic Data Masking)
- Satır düzeyinde güvenlik (Row-Level Security)
⚙️ 3. Platform Desteği ve Entegrasyon
MSSQL, Windows, Linux ve Docker platformlarında çalıştırılabilir. Ayrıca, Microsoft’un diğer ürünleri olan Azure, Power BI ve Visual Studio ile entegre çalışır.
- Azure SQL Database
- Power BI ile veri analizi
- SSIS (SQL Server Integration Services)
📊 4. Gelişmiş Veri Analizi ve Raporlama
MSSQL, özellikle iş zekası (BI) projelerinde tercih edilen bir platformdur.
- SQL Server Reporting Services (SSRS)
- SQL Server Analysis Services (SSAS)
- Data Mining ve Machine Learning modelleri
🚀 5. Geniş Sürüm Seçenekleri
MSSQL, farklı ihtiyaçlara yönelik çeşitli sürümler sunar:
Sürüm | Kimler İçin Uygun? | Açıklama |
---|---|---|
Express | Küçük projeler ve bireysel kullanım | Ücretsiz ve temel özellikler |
Standard | Orta ölçekli işletmeler | Temel veri yönetimi ve analiz özellikleri |
Enterprise | Büyük işletmeler ve kurumlar | Gelişmiş güvenlik, analiz ve iş sürekliliği |
Azure SQL Database | Bulut tabanlı projeler | Microsoft Azure üzerinde çalıştırılabilir |
📦 MSSQL’in Avantajları
Avantaj | Açıklama |
---|---|
Yüksek Performans | Büyük veri setlerinde bile hızlı sorgu ve analiz imkanı |
Gelişmiş Güvenlik Özellikleri | Veri şifreleme, maskeleme ve kullanıcı yönetimi |
Kurumsal Çözümlerle Entegrasyon | Power BI, Azure ve diğer Microsoft ürünleri ile entegrasyon |
Veri Replikasyonu | Yüksek erişilebilirlik ve veri yedekleme çözümleri |
Geniş Platform Desteği | Windows, Linux ve Docker üzerinde çalıştırılabilir |
📂 MSSQL’in Kullanım Alanları
📊 1. Kurumsal Uygulamalar
MSSQL, büyük ve orta ölçekli işletmelerin ERP, CRM ve insan kaynakları yönetim sistemleri gibi uygulamalarında kullanılır.
💡 Örnek: Muhasebe yazılımları, e-ticaret platformları, tedarik zinciri yönetimi.
💻 2. Web ve Mobil Uygulamalar
MSSQL, özellikle web tabanlı ve mobil uygulamalar için tercih edilir.
💡 Örnek: Kullanıcı yönetimi, ürün katalogları, ödeme sistemleri.
📈 3. İş Zekası ve Veri Analizi
MSSQL, SSRS, SSAS ve Power BI ile iş zekası projelerinde güçlü bir araçtır.
💡 Örnek: Finansal raporlamalar, satış analizleri, müşteri davranışları.
🧪 4. Veri Depolama ve Raporlama
MSSQL, veri ambarı (Data Warehouse) çözümlerinde sıkça kullanılır.
💡 Örnek: Büyük veri projeleri, raporlama ve görselleştirme.
📊 MSSQL ve Diğer Veritabanları ile Karşılaştırma
Özellik | MSSQL | MySQL | PostgreSQL |
---|---|---|---|
Platform Bağımsızlığı | Windows, Linux | Windows, Linux | Windows, Linux |
Güvenlik | Gelişmiş | Orta | Gelişmiş |
Performans | Yüksek | Orta | Yüksek |
Bulut Desteği | Azure SQL | AWS, Google | AWS, Google |
Lisans Ücreti | Ücretli (Express ücretsiz) | Ücretsiz | Ücretsiz |
🔧 MSSQL Sürümleri ve Kullanım Örnekleri
Sürüm | Öne Çıkan Özellikler | Kullanım Alanları |
---|---|---|
Express | Temel veri yönetimi | Küçük projeler ve bireysel kullanım |
Standard | Orta ölçekli projeler | Kurumsal uygulamalar, web ve mobil projeler |
Enterprise | Gelişmiş güvenlik ve iş sürekliliği | Büyük veri projeleri, finansal analizler |
Azure SQL | Bulut tabanlı veritabanı çözümü | Bulut tabanlı uygulamalar ve SaaS projeleri |
📌 Sonuç
Microsoft SQL Server (MSSQL), yüksek performans, gelişmiş güvenlik ve iş zekası çözümleri arayan kullanıcılar ve işletmeler için ideal bir veritabanı yönetim sistemidir. Özellikle Microsoft ekosistemi ile güçlü entegrasyonu, kurumsal projeler için tercih edilmesini sağlar.
💡 Eğer projelerinizde güçlü, güvenilir ve ölçeklenebilir bir veritabanı çözümü arıyorsanız, MSSQL tam size göre!